Publication | Closed Access
A Web-Based Intelligent Tutoring System for Computer Programming
69
Citations
11
References
2004
Year
Unknown Venue
Artificial IntelligenceIntelligent Tutoring SystemsProbabilistic OntologyEngineeringInformation RetrievalData ScienceWeb IntelligenceProgram ComprehensionProbabilistic ReasoningEducationLearning AnalyticsComputer ScienceIntelligent SystemsUncertainty ManagementProbabilistic ProgrammingProgramming Language TeachingIntelligent Tutoring System
Web Intelligence is a direction for scientific research that explores practical applications of Artificial Intelligence to the next generation of Web-empowered systems. In this paper, we present a Web-based intelligent tutoring system for computer programming. The decision making process conducted in our intelligent system is guided by Bayesian networks, which are a formal framework for uncertainty management in Artificial Intelligence based on probability theory. Whereas many tutoring systems are static HTML Web pages of a class textbook or lecture notes, our intelligent system can help a student navigate through the online course materials, recommend learning goals, and generate appropriate reading sequences.
| Year | Citations | |
|---|---|---|
Page 1
Page 1